你查询的IP:[121.4.198.79]  地理位置:中国–上海–上海

最新查询60.160.111.100 120.13.224.6 116.224.33.227 117.58.187.210 122.51.255.249 58.144.102.126 211.64.6.17 61.28.55.181 125.32.40.11 121.4.198.79 118.132.133.130 117.80.62.233 59.151.202.119 202.22.248.140 123.184.245.98 222.192.32.90 119.2.64.207 59.64.242.58 122.112.94.86 203.83.56.115 117.44.34.182 202.127.0.184 121.8.253.80 116.95.163.83 202.69.16.127 202.148.96.205 221.198.51.67 120.137.243.139 218.108.107.55 119.27.192.177 168.160.58.59